Mountain-Forest
On the edge , Holding your hand Not letting you fall Hands shivering Not enough power You are going down I lost you You fell In the depths Of the forest My fault. Then i jumped Brutally injured I searched For you You missing I mourned. I knew I had strength I could have saved you But i failed. I saw you You seem fine I m injured I m lost I cried for you Your help You denied I am guilty I apologise Still it hurts Seeing my hand Through which you fell It reminds I m not strong enough. You are okay But no i am not. I seek your help Help to heal I know it's Too much to ask. I am sorry I apologise I must accept my Demise
Not complete It will never be I need help and i begged you I miss you
